Genetics

Recent studies have raised doubts about the genetics of adult ADHD. Certain studies have suggested endophenotypes as well as comorbidity. Others have looked at the neurobiological causes of ADHD while others have focused on environmental factors. There is also evidence to support the existence of rare variants of the disorder.

A large genome-wide association (GWAS-MA), was performed recently with 6,532 adults with persistent ADHD. After Bonferroni correction 41 genetic associations were significant. These results revealed significant genetic overlap between ADHD, and other brain disorders. However it is true that individual SNPs are likely to have a small impact. This keeps real common risk alleles from reaching genome-wide significance.

Studies of genetic influences on ADHD symptoms show that they share genetic influences with dyslexia, oppositional behavior adult Adhd Assessment tool as well as autism spectrum disorder. Researchers have also discovered that genetic risk factors contribute to the trajectory of ADHD throughout the entire lifespan. These findings are difficult for clinicians to apply.

Heritability is a crucial measure of the extent of the genetic component of a trait that remains over time. In the case of ADHD Heritability is a sign of the gradual decrease in genetic components over an entire lifetime. ADHD is thought to be 76 percent heritable. Interestingly, some of the strongest genetic correlations with ADHD were for traits related to academic performance as well as early pregnancy and taking risks.

Numerous studies of gene association in the form of candidate genes have looked into the relationship between genetic variations of the D4 receptor gene and their genetic variants. They found a connection between genetic variants near the D4 receptor gene and the microsatellite marker.

Environment

Adult ADHD is a widespread mental illness that is neurodevelopmental. It can cause problems with learning and everyday functioning. However, many people with ADHD have difficulties in obtaining treatment.

Media has stated that waiting times for adult ADHD assessments are not uncommon. Takeda Pharmaceuticals recently conducted an audit that found regional variations in the waiting time for adult ADHD assessments. Despite the high prevalence of ADHD primary care physicians aren't usually qualified to diagnose the disorder. It is usually done by an expert in secondary care or in tertiary.

In a discussion group facilitated by the Royal College of Physicians, healthcare professionals from different sectors were brought together to discuss adult ADHD clinical care in the United Kingdom. The purpose of the discussion was to identify possible improvements in the short and long-term. Participants were asked to evaluate and contrast various models of service delivery.

One suggestion was that we use primary health services to detect ADHD and manage it. This could follow the model of the integration of treatment for other mental health disorders that are common into primary treatment.

Another option is to integrate ADHD services into secondary or third-party treatment. This will allow those who have been trained to identify learning difficulties to be trained to recognize ADHD.

Psychotherapy

adult adhd assessment dublin ADHD treatment and diagnosis can be challenging. There are many medical conditions that are able to co-exist with ADHD and ADHD, as well as differing diagnoses and treatments.

Adult ADHD is often accompanied by anxiety or substance abuse disorders. Additionally, it can result in executive dysfunction. This can affect things such as performance at work, relationships and self-confidence.

Cognitive behavioral therapy is an excellent option for adults suffering from ADHD. This includes teaching patients specific techniques to cope with distracting situations and altering negative thinking patterns. Certain adults may have to take stimulants or antidepressants to control coexisting mood disorders.

The diagnosis of an adult who suffers from ADHD is usually done by a physician or psychiatrist. Some doctors utilize brain scans to check for issues. Other doctors perform screening tasks to determine distractibility, attention and other psychiatric conditions.

Individual psychotherapy is also available for those who are married or in a committed relationship. This can help improve communication and problem-solving abilities.

A long-term therapeutic alliance may be the one that provides stability for the patient. A community-based support network is beneficial as can education and training.

Screening tasks and online assessments are also two methods of diagnosing ADHD in adults. These are valuable instruments for training in skills but they cannot substitute for the diagnosis and treatment provided by the psychiatrist or clinical psychologist.

Medication

While adult ADHD services were established in the UK however, the number of patients who were treated was very small. Adult ADHD services only came into existence at the level of secondary treatment in the mid-1990s. Even in the early days, the services were limited to a few specialists.

The NHS Long Term Plan calls for more flexible and joined-up delivery. One method to ensure this is done is through the establishment of Primary Care Networks (PCNs) that are partnerships between local GP practices, as well as neighboring services.

PCNs can be established to meet the requirements of a specific population and are a good idea to improve treatment and access for adults suffering from ADHD. A trial program has demonstrated that this strategy can be successful. However, there are limitations. There are other regions in the UK that don't have such services. While there is funding available for ADHD, the allocation of these resources is not yet clearly defined.

Therefore, there are significant regional differences in the waiting times for an adult ADHD medication assessment. This can make it difficult to evaluate the demands of a large group of people. In the same way, the quality of an assessment may differ greatly, and it is impossible to always identify a high-quality diagnostic test or treatment.

A group of primary healthcare professionals discussed the different treatment options available to adults suffering from ADHD. They identified the best ways to offer these services and suggested possible improvements.

Undiagnosed ADHD can lead to dangerous consequences

Undiagnosed ADHD condition can have a major impact on someone's quality of life. It can lead to depression or impulsivity, as well as a range of other problems. Being diagnosed with ADHD can affect relationships as well as work and self-image. ADHD can be dangerous if it is not recognized.

Research has revealed that more than 8 million people in the United States have ADHD. This is a large amount. Many people who suffer from ADHD also have mental health problems.

People who are not diagnosed with ADHD are more likely to experience anxiety, depression, and substance abuse. Undiagnosed ADHD sufferers are more likely to have problems with relationships and divorce.

ADHD is a genetic disorder that is genetic. However there are many methods to treat it. Treatment can help reduce symptoms and improve the quality of life for those affected. The best way to get treatment is to consult a qualified mental health professional.

Many people who suffer from ADHD struggle with their relationships and their career progression. There is a stigma associated with adult ADHD and this can hinder people from seeking assistance.

Adults with undiagnosed ADHD are more likely to lose their jobs and face fewer opportunities. They also are more likely to have a lower educational attainment. Signs of undiagnosed ADHD also increase the likelihood of accidents and accidents.

Undiagnosed ADHD can impact the self-image and confidence of a person. Certain people can act out of anger or fear and may not understand the consequences.
